No matter where you live the legal system has to consider you innocent until the court actually proves otherwise. A law firm will see to it that the courts adhere to that rule. They will also make sure that you are completely respected and treated with fairness.
There are several steps that need to be taken and the first one is seeking a lawyer. Be careful to research all potential firms before making that final decision. There will not be much time to do this due to upcoming court dates. Just limit the possibilities down to a few attorneys and then find out as much as possible on each one of them.
The internet is one of the most valuable tools for finding things and this includes lawyers. Many sites provide its users with a complete listing of attorneys in every region of the world. They only require a zip code or city name to start a search. Many names will come up and some of them will have feedback from previous clients.
It is possible that many of the databases will have a complete review of each law firm and what degrees or other credentials each one of them holds. On these sites you might also be able to look at the cases that they have won in the past.
Once you have made that final decision be sure to have everything ready for that first meeting with your attorney. Legal documents and details of the charges are all very vital parts of your case. These things will help the lawyer research the charges that are being made against you.
Be sure to discuss service fees with the lawyer before ever taking on their services. Finding out that you cannot afford them will only waste both your time and theirs. Many Houston Criminal Lawyers or Abogados will charge a fee on a flat-fee basis or a hourly basis.
